Trivia about the song Holding on to You by Peter Frampton

On which albums was the song “Holding on to You” released by Peter Frampton?
Peter Frampton released the song on the albums “When All the Pieces Fit” in 1989, “Shine On: A Collection” in 1992, and “Gold” in 2005.
Who composed the song “Holding on to You” by Peter Frampton?
The song “Holding on to You” by Peter Frampton was composed by PETER KENNETH FRAMPTON, WILL JENNINGS.
